Gnocchi in Creamy Red Pepper Sauce

By: Elena Davis
Servings: 4
Prep: 3 mins
Cook: 7 mins
Total: 10 mins

Ingredients

  • 1 ½ cups heavy cream
  • 1 TBS Amore Chili Pepper Paste
  • 2 TBS sun-dried tomato paste
  • 1 package Amore Ready-To-Eat Grilled Peppers
  • 6 leaves fresh basil, torn
  • 1 tsp salt
  • 1 tsp pepper
  • 1 recipe gnocchi, or 3/4 lb of your favorite pasta
  • Freshly grated Parmigiano for serving

Instructions

  • In a medium saucepan over low heat, combine the cream, sun-dried tomato paste, chili paste, and the package of grilled peppers. Stir to blend.
  • Let the sauce simmer gently for 7–8 minutes. Remove from heat, stir in the torn basil leaves, salt, and pepper. Cover until ready to use.
  • Cook gnocchi or pasta according to package or recipe directions until al dente. Drain and gently toss with the sauce. Serve topped with freshly grated Parmigiano.
